A Philadelphia man was arrested at work for stealing a rifle from a vehicle parked on Byrd Avenue earlier this year, the authorities said.

The man, Nakia D. Harper, 28, of Philadelphia was arrested and charged with auto burglary. He is currently in jail on a $10,000 bond, according to jail records.

Police Chief Eric Lyons said Harper was arrested on Aug. 24, around 9 a.m. at Burger King on West Beacon Street.

The arrest comes in relation to a breaking and entering case from March where a Remington rifle was stolen out of a vehicle on Byrd Avenue.

“Officers obtained new video evidence that led to Harper’s arrest,” Lyons said.
